You can make good money taking online surveys for cash, if you do it right. It's easy, but not
as simple as you might think.
The basic concept is simple and straightforward. Large companies must know, in detail, just what
consumers are thinking, about those things that concern the companies' products, services and
futures. To get this essential information they hire market researchers who test the markets using
surveys and focus groups.
Large companies have lots of questions which generate lots of surveys. market researchers
must add in incentives for survey participants in order to get them to take the time to fill out
their questionnaires. Payment becomes part of their operating budget, and survey participants take
these online surveys for cash.
To make money at it, all you need to do is to get your contact and demographic info into the
databanks of as large a number of good survey makers as possible. Then, every time you get invited,
you happily take online surveys for cash and make money.

While there are many good survey maker companies out there, there are also sleazy imitations
that prey on eagerunsuspecting prospective survey participants.
Their business is selling and promoting. They want your demographic data to better sell to you.
So they call themselves "Survey makers who offer paid surveys" as a way to get prospects. Then they
pay list distributors for signups, and get their names mixed in with those of marginal, and even
some legitimate survey makers.
A result of all this is that almost any list you find will likely have some of these
time-wasters on it. You can make money with legitimate online survey makers, but these sales
companies will just waste your time. You will need to cull these out with a heavy hand.
Legitimate survey makers, like, for example, Greenfield Online (which paid out over $4.2 million to survey participants
in 2007) won't ask you to buy anything. They send you survey invitations, not sales offers.
Any company that sends you more sales offers than surveys is highly suspect and should be a
candidate for deletion. You are in this to take online surveys for cash, not listen to sales
pitches!
That's one of the reasons why you should open a free e-mail address just for your paid survey
business. Yahoo, for example, has a good setup where questionable e-mails go into a spam folder and
are automatically deleted after a month. They also make it easy to block all mail from any address
you specify.
So expect and anticipate some bad ones. Just cull them out, keep the good ones and don't let the
trashy ones discourage you... or waste your time!
